Product Summary

SQLiteStudio is a free macOS utility for working with SQLite databases. It provides an intuitive environment to create, modify, and inspect SQLite files without a steep learning curve. Lightweight and portable, it requires no formal installation and is suitable for quick tasks as well as more involved development work.

Core Functionality

  • Integrated SQL editor for composing and running queries.
  • Support for opening and maintaining several database connections at once.
  • Facilities to import data and export results in multiple formats.

Additional Tools

  • Controls for creating and administering indexes and triggers.
  • Row-level filters and query-based data narrowing to find what you need quickly.
  • Visual representations of table schemas to understand relationships and structure.

Who Should Use It

Developers, data analysts, and hobbyists who need a compact yet capable SQLite manager will find this tool helpful. Its simple interface and set of features make it useful both for learning and for day-to-day database tasks.
